2

我正在将 IE 控件嵌入到我的 C++ 应用程序中。问题是,尽管在系统范围内禁用了 ClearType,但 IE7 有自己的单独设置,除非我也特别禁用它,否则 IE 控件内的文本将被抗锯齿,而应用程序的其余部分则不会。

IE7 的字体大小设置也是如此。

相应地设置 IE7 对我来说不是问题,但它会影响我的应用程序用户的体验。IE控件的cleartype使用和字体大小可以通过程序控制吗?

4

2 回答 2

1

IE 控件使用用户设置,所以简短的回答是否定的。

于 2008-11-12T20:33:21.963 回答
1

根据文档,您可以在 OLE 客户端站点上实现 IDocHostUIHandler 并从 IDocHostUIHandler::GetOptionKeyPath 返回注册表路径。将使用此注册表路径中的设置而不是用户的设置。

参考:

于 2008-11-12T23:32:07.920 回答